Dechert partner David Harris and associate Brenden Carroll will speak at a workshop titled “Update on U.S. regulation of funds and asset managers: Implications for Europe.” The workshop will discuss the following topics:

  • The U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ission’s (SEC) rule proposals relating to:
    • Enhanced data reporting for funds and advisers;
    • Liquidity risk management programs for mutual funds;
    • Limitations on mutual fund leverage and derivatives; and
    • Business continuity plans for investment advisers.
  • An update on discussions with the Volcker Agencies regarding the treatment of “foreign excluded funds;” and
  • An update on SEC and Financial Stability Oversight Council (FSOC) developments regarding potential designation of asset managers as “systemically important.”
